I reverted the whole change from 2010. Now, can you cross-check and indicate
whether I did not change too many things with my commit? I have no way to
generate the documents now? If you find that I did too zealous change, please
indicate which Unicode point I should replace by which one.

The original commit did these changes:
- replace lunate small sigma with small stigma
- replace one occurrence of capital Sigma by lunate capital sigma
- replace one occurrence of capital Ypsilon by small eta with tonos
- replace variant of small rho by rho with tonos
